The Siemens 3SK1122-2AB40 is a SIRIUS safety relay with solid-state enabling circuits. Operating frequency is rated up to 2,000 1/h; 24 V DC supply, maximum power loss 2 W. The safety integrity is SIL 3 per IEC 61508 and PL e per ISO 13849-1, with a safe failure fraction (SFF) of 99 %. That puts it in the highest reliability band for guarding applications — it is sized for hazard zones where a single fault must not lead to loss of the safety function, and where the probability of dangerous failure per hour is below 10⁻⁷. The three instantaneous safety contacts are the physical interface to the load contactors or motor starters. Screw and snap-on mounting. Spring-loaded push-in terminals accept solid 1x (0.5... 1.5 mm²) or 2x (0.5... 1.5 mm²) without ferrule, and stranded 1x (0.5... 1.0 mm²) or 2x (0.5... 1.0 mm²) with ferrule.
Deployment context — where this relay lives in a safety circuit
This relay is the logic-and-enabling element in a safety circuit that monitors a start input and a feedback input from external contactors or actuators. The start input expects a sensor signal with a minimum pulse duration of 60 ms; the feedback loop confirms that the downstream power contacts have opened before the enabling circuit resets. The cascading design allows multiple 3SK1 relays to be chained for multi-zone guarding without additional interface modules. The EMC emission complies with IEC 60947-5-1, Class A, suitable for industrial environments without additional filtering. Shock resistance is 10 g for 11 ms, adequate for machine-mounted panels near presses or conveyors.
